Popular Islamic Baby Boy Names
The following are some of the most popular Islamic baby boy names:
1. Muhammad
Muhammad is the most popular Islamic name for baby boys. It means 'praised' or 'praiseworthy' and is the name of the Prophet Muhammad, the founder of Islam.
2. Ali
Ali is a popular Islamic name that means 'elevated' or 'exalted.' It is the name of the fourth caliph of Islam and is also the name of the cousin and son-in-law of the Prophet Muhammad.
3. Omar
Omar is an Arabic name that means 'long-lived' or 'eloquent.' It is the name of the second caliph of Islam and is a popular name among Muslims.
4. Hassan
Hassan is an Arabic name that means 'handsome' or 'good-looking.' It is the name of the grandson of the Prophet Muhammad and is a popular name among Muslims.
5. Ahmed
Ahmed is an Arabic name that means 'most commendable' or 'most praiseworthy.' It is a variant of the name Muhammad and is a popular name among Muslims.
Unique Islamic Baby Boy Names
If you are looking for a unique Islamic name for your baby boy, the following names may be of interest to you:
1. Zain
Zain is an Arabic name that means 'beauty' or 'adornment.' It is a popular name among Muslims and is also used by non-Muslims.
2. Ayaan
Ayaan is an Arabic name that means 'gift of God.' It is a popular name among Muslims and is also used by non-Muslims.
3. Idris
Idris is an Arabic name that means 'interpreter.' It is the name of a prophet in Islam and is a unique name for a baby boy.
4. Rayyan
Rayyan is an Arabic name that means 'full of life' or 'gates of heaven.' It is the name of one of the gates of paradise in Islam and is a unique name for a baby boy.
5. Zaki
Zaki is an Arabic name that means 'pure' or 'innocent.' It is a unique name for a baby boy and is also used as a surname.
